1986 Audi 200 vs. 1983 Honda Quintet
To start off, 1986 Audi 200 is newer by 3 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1983 Honda Quintet.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1983 Honda Quintet would be higher. At 2,144 cc (5 cylinders), 1986 Audi 200 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1986 Audi 200 (180 HP @ 5700 RPM) has 101 more horse power than 1983 Honda Quintet. (79 HP @ 5000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1986 Audi 200 should accelerate faster than 1983 Honda Quintet.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1986 Audi 200 weights approximately 500 kg more than 1983 Honda Quintet.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 1986 Audi 200 (252 Nm @ 3600 RPM) has 126 more torque (in Nm) than 1983 Honda Quintet. (126 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 1986 Audi 200 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1983 Honda Quintet.
Compare all specifications:
1986 Audi 200 | 1983 Honda Quintet | |
Make | Audi | Honda |
Model | 200 | Quintet |
Year Released | 1986 | 1983 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2144 cc | 1602 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 5 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 180 HP | 79 HP |
Engine RPM | 5700 RPM | 5000 RPM |
Torque | 252 Nm | 126 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3600 RPM | 3500 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1480 kg | 980 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4800 mm | 4130 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1820 mm | 1620 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1430 mm | 1360 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2690 mm | 2370 mm |
